Which term describes a rocky sphere that travels around a planet?

Explanation:
A rock in space that travels around a planet is a Moon—a natural satellite of that planet. The Moon is the rocky body that orbits Earth, kept in orbit by gravity. This distinguishes it from the idea of an orbit (the path it takes) or Moon phases (how its appearance changes as the Sun’s light hits it), or any unrelated pattern.
